| Obverse description | Violet and lilac intaglio print on a light ground, with a circular vignette at left containing a portrait of Tadeusz Kościuszko in three-quarter view facing right. The denomination numeral "10" appears in large gothic figures at lower left and lower right, flanking the central text panel. The issuer inscription "BANK POLSKI" runs across the top, with the denomination "DZIESIĘĆ ZŁOTYCH" in large letters below, and the date "WARSZAWA · 15 lipca 1924 r." in the central field above three signature lines for Prezes Banku, Naczelny Dyrektor, and Skarbnik. At centre bottom, the Bank Polski monogram eagle seal is set within a laurel spray, and the series and serial number appear along the lower margin. |

| Reverse description | Brown and olive tones on a light underprint, centred on a large allegorical vignette of a helmeted female figure (Polonia) amid sheaves of wheat and agricultural implements, symbolising prosperity. At upper left a blank circular watermark space is reserved, and at upper centre the denomination numeral "10" is set within a dark guilloche panel. A circular cartouche at right contains a legal warning text regarding counterfeiting. The denomination "DZIESIĘĆ ZŁOTYCH" is lettered in bold across the lower portion, flanked by decorative fruit and vine garlands, with the "BP" monogram at top centre. |

Bank Polski was re-established in 1924 as part of the Grabski reform — the same sweeping stabilization program that replaced the heavily inflated Polish marka with the new złoty at a rate of 1,800,000 to one. This note belongs to that founding series, issued in the year the bank itself opened its doors after a century-long absence of a Polish central bank.
The Pick 62 series is known to circulate with varying quality of watermark registration, and some examples show significant offset bleeding in the intaglio printing — worth examining closely against a light source before grading.
